Polyimide is widely used insulation materials, such as power equipment, motor windings, multi layer insulated, and so on. As the operation environment is high temperature, high humidity, radiation, the dielectric insulation characteristic is decreased compared with pristine one. Especially, the space charge characteristics are obtained big different. Furthermore, the breakdown phenomenon is frequently produced. In this chapter, we discuss the dielectric phenomena through the viewpoints of charge accumulation under the following environment. High temperature, High humidity, DC application, PWM application, Radio-active rays (electron, proton).

Driven by the emerging development of transparent and flexible electronics, colorless polyimide (CPI) has been attracting much attention in recent years. As a key component for next generation electronics, CPI film will be well focused both on research and commercialization. In this chapter, we would like to provide a review and outlook to the field for the reference of scientists, engineers, and entrepreneurs. Topics being addressed are formulation/design, synthesis of the resin, fabrication, and characterization of the CPI films, as well as trends of the film application for the next generation of electronics. Attention will also be given to the current stage of manufacturing of CPI monomers and resin, industrial production of CPI films, etc.
